Your role in the team
Project Manager CMS/Web Development eGovernment (m/f/d)
- **you will make your contribution to the digital transformation of German state and federal authorities** by leading our customers' eGovernment projects to success.
- You control and coordinate CMS, web and software projects independently from requirements recording to successful project completion.
- Together with your colleagues, you will design and develop individual websites, apps and intranet solutions based on current front-end and back-end technologies in a trusting and open working atmosphere.
- You develop project plans, carry out cost calculations, adhere to time and budget plans and ensure customer satisfaction, quality and profitability.
- You lead agile (sub-)project teams and coordinate external agencies and partners.
- You will be responsible for contract negotiations and, together with our sales department, you will ensure a smooth offer process.

This is your employer
Materna GmbH
The Materna Group was founded in 1980. Today, the family-run business includes several subsidiary companies and investments. Together, we generate a group revenue of 323.8 million euros (2019). The services of our subsidiary companies are a key part of the Materna portfolio for implementing IT and digitalization projects. We operate on the market as a corporate group and market all services along the value chain from one source.
